When an organization is described as having a humanitarian purpose, its goal is understood as?

When an organization is described as having a humanitarian purpose, its goal is understood as being one that helps people who are either underprivileged, impoverished, or at risk of violence and unable to help themselves.

The difference between a personal right and a political right considers __________.
Oksanka [162]

Personal Right: "Individual rights is defined as the freedom to act, work, and behave without retribution bestowed upon members of an organization through legal, regulatory and societal standards, according to BussinessDictionary.com. Individual rights are sometimes natural, meaning the right exists just by virtue of being born; an example is the right to life."

Political Right: "Civil and political rights are a class of rights that protect individuals' freedom from infringement by governments, social organizations, and private individuals. They ensure one's ability to participate in the civil and political life of the society and state without discrimination or repression."
